Simon

Principal Consultant - Software Engineer

MSci - Physics, Imperial College London

I joined ITDev at the start of 2019. Previously I worked on banknote detection systems and automotive engineering research.

My engineering specialities are embedded software, instrumentation and control systems.

Outside work, I run a book group, practice yoga and go on adventures with my family.
